The speaker discusses the importance of having a shared vision and introduces the Seinfeld rule for separating emotions from disagreements. They also outline six steps for effective disagreement, including establishing ground rules, questioning assumptions, and taking action.
Episode 29: Disagreements and conflicts are bound to happen. They can either make you stronger as a team through resolution and understanding, or become detrimental that can hurt the business. Alex Lieberman (@businessbarista) shares this two-part playbook to handle big disagreements at work, making sure the conflicts you have among colleagues help strengthen your relationships, not break them.
